The Cost and Benefits of Solar in Waterloo

For a lot of homeowners, the decision to invest in a solar energy system boils down to the cost. A few main factors that dictate how much it will cost to install solar panels on your home and how much it could save you over time are:

  • How much power your household needs: If your home regularly uses a lot of energy, you'll reap more rewards from installing solar panels.
  • Average daily sunlight: Since Waterloo gets a decent amount of average daily sunlight, your solar panels can generally produce enough energy to power your whole home, which affects how much your electricity bills will be.
  • Your income and budget: This shapes what kind of solar panels you can buy.
  • Incentives: The federal solar investment tax credit, which everyone in the U.S. is eligible for, allows you to deduct 30% of the cost of your solar system installation from your federal taxes. Additionally, not including incentives, you can save about $16,000 over 20 years on your energy bills.

As a result of solar panels now being cheaper than ever as well as several solar incentives, they are a worthwhile investment for most homeowners.

Solar Incentives in Waterloo

To increase solar panel installation and usage, federal, state and local governments — and even some utility companies — offer incentives to help make solar power more affordable and accessible. No matter what state you live in, you can take advantage of the federal Solar Investment Tax Credit (ITC), which allows you to claim 30% of your project costs on your tax return, reducing the amount of taxes you owe that year. What are the major pros and cons of installing solar panels?

The biggest advantages of solar power are that it can decrease or, for some, totally cut your electricity bills, improve your home's value and lower your carbon footprint. The biggest disadvantages are that solar panels can be expensive to install, you may not save as much if you don't use a lot of electricity and it doesn't work for all roof types and locations.

Is it worth installing solar panels on my home?

Solar panels can be a beneficial investment for lots of homeowners, but admittedly, they might not be worth it for everyone. If your home doesn't get a lot of direct sunlight or your power bills are already fairly low, solar panels might not be for you.

What is solar panel capacity and how much do I need for my house?

Solar panel capacity is how much energy the panels can create under ideal conditions (a sunny day around noon). The average household has to install between 20 and 35 panels to cover their energy needs.
